Three of salsas habaneros 

I first diced then slightly browned the habaneros and garlic in chili oil, adding salt and the diced tomatoes later.

browned habaneros

This mixture was blended and pureed with about 8 oz. of each of three bases,

mango, avacado and honeydew, carrot

Served with chips and black beans,

Hoptness was between Pace "medium" and "hot" sauces. Could have used 1.5 to twice as much habanero across the board.

Avacodo/honeydew was an experiment not to be repeated.

Mango was favorite for both Karen and me. Maybe more salt.

Carrot/lime juice worth refining (add cilantro and/or vinegar?)
